The most essential learning competency in this module is to compose effective paragraphs.

Objectives:

As a learner of this module, you are expected to:

1. define a paragraph;

2. identify the different principles in writing an effective paragraph;

3. distinguish different patterns used in paragraph development; and

4. write a paragraph showing ways to preserve the environment.
